1. Product Overview
Electric gate valves are suitable for cutting off or connecting media in pipelines, including on-site control, remote control, explosive environments, and situations that are not easy to manually operate. It has the characteristics of low fluid resistance, wide applicable pressure and temperature range, and is one of the most commonly used block valves.

Nominal pressure: PN2.5-300Kg. Working temperature PN2: -29~540 ° C. Caliber range: DN15~1800mm
